Output 3ec83a415344cf272ccb27657fc678ebaf0e4bfd3067bdb04d08cf61e328419b:6

value
179012
script pubkey
OP_0 OP_PUSHBYTES_20 c1cb11d3dee96bbfbabef0324851b493f871a847
address
bc1qc893r577a94mlw477qeys5d5j0u8r2z8eva0vd
transaction
3ec83a415344cf272ccb27657fc678ebaf0e4bfd3067bdb04d08cf61e328419b
confirmations
162052
spent
true